What would you say to someone want to move from Quad ATV to Motocross Bike? |
YAMAHA YFZ450 go for it! of course your not going to be competitive the next day. it will probably take a season or two to get it down. my son made the jump his biggest challenge was relearning the turns and body position and a high off the ground feeling.if your use to a yfz450 you should adapt to a 250f or 450f nether one is so powerful that its going two blow you off the seat or throw you off unless you have no riding experience at all? 4 strokes are much more beginner friendly then 2 strokes . I would buy a 250F or 2 stroke 250 for your first bike. 450s can be a handful for an inexperienced rider. If your heart is set on the 450, then the best thing you can do is TAKE IT EASY!! Learn how to ride in a field first. Learn how the bike behaves compared to your quad. Take it on some trails and learn how to ride on a variety of terrain. After a few months of practice, you'll be riding it like it's your quad. I'd say, it's about time! Buy a Honda XR, or CR, or CRF.
